WebKabsch algorithm: calculate the optimal alignment of two sets of points in order to compute the root mean squared deviation between two protein structures. Velvet: a set of algorithms manipulating de Bruijn graphs for genomic sequence assembly; Sorting by signed reversals: an algorithm for understanding genomic evolution. WebUsing the Kabsch algorithm with two sets of paired point P and Q, centered around the center-of-mass. Each vector set is represented as an NxD matrix, where D is the the dimension of the space. The algorithm works in three steps: - a translation of P and Q - the computation of a covariance matrix C - computation of the optimal rotation matrix U
Kabsch - Sublucid Geometry
WebApr 18, 2024 · The Kabsch algorithm uses linear and vector algebra to find the optimal rotation and translation of two sets of points in N-dimensional space as to minimize the … WebAug 11, 2016 · I've implemented Kabsch algorithm to compute an optimal rotation matrix between two sets of points. And while calculating the SVD P T Q = U Σ V ∗, I've noticed a pattern. Whenever I calculate the rotation between two sets of each 3 points, I only end up having 2 singular values. Whenever I calculate the rotation between two sets of each 2 ... the op giffnock
Optimization problem which requires differentiation of Kabsch algorithm
WebThe Kabsch Algorithm gives the least square solution for the rotation matrix. I solved this problem for sci.math. That solution gives the same rotation as the Kabsch Algorithm and shows that the least squares conformal affine transformation maps the mean of the source points to the mean of the destination points. I have reproduced the summary ... WebMar 9, 2024 · Apply Kabsch (with no scaling) to get the transformation matrix. I also realised the Kabsch approach is possible without a stereo camera, as the PnP step with a 2D camera would still give me the center co-ordinate of the calibration pattern (albeit much less precise than my expensive stereo camera). microcanner parts